First, ensure you have the correct version. x360ce is available for both 32-bit and 64-bit Windows. You must choose the version that matches the game you want to play, not necessarily your operating system. Always download the file from the official project source on GitHub or the official website ( x360ce.com ) to ensure it's safe and authentic.

The most immediate visual change is the abandonment of the old, gray, blocky Windows Forms interface. Version 4.10 utilizes Windows Presentation Foundation (WPF), offering a cleaner, more modern, and scalable interface.

If the alpha version crashes immediately upon opening, it usually means the application lacks sufficient system permissions or conflicts with an older installation. Ensure you are running the app as an administrator. Additionally, delete any old x360ce.ini or .dll files left over from 3.x versions inside your game folders. Virtual Controller Disconnects

The "Xbox 360 Controller Emulator" (x360ce) is a crucial tool for PC gamers. It translates inputs from non-standard controllers into XInput. This makes DirectInput devices like generic gamepads, flight sticks, and racing wheels compatible with modern PC games.
